What is CVE-2022-20554?
The CVE-2022-20554 vulnerability exists in the removeEventHubDevice function of InputDevice.cpp, leading to an out-of-bounds read caused by a use-after-free error. Exploiting this vulnerability could result in local privilege escalation, requiring System execution privileges but not user interaction.

Affected Systems and Versions
The vulnerability affects the Android operating system, specifically version Android-13, making devices running on this version susceptible to exploitation.
